信息安全性测试:渗透测试怎么做?有哪些注意事项?

信息安全性测试中,渗透测试是评估系统防护能力的关键,主要用于软件上线前的项目验收场景。通过模拟真实攻击,能够有效发现潜在漏洞,保障系统安全。选择具备CNAS、CMA等资质的第三方检测机构进行测试,可确保过程的规范性及结果的权威性,为软件安全上线与项目顺利验收提供坚实依据。接下来本文将围绕大家详细说明渗透测试的测试流程及注意事项。

一、什么是渗透测试

渗透测试,又称"道德黑客攻击",是一种通过模拟恶意攻击者的技术手段,对目标系统、网络或应用程序进行安全性评估的方法。其核心目的是发现系统中存在的漏洞和弱点,并提供修复建议,从而提升整体安全防护能力。渗透测试不仅是网络安全领域的重要实践,也是企业合规性的关键环节。

二、测试流程

1、需求沟通与分析

项目伊始,测试团队会与委托方进行深入的需求对接。此阶段旨在精准理解项目背景、测试目的、核心功能范围及特定的业务场景。双方将共同确认测试的验收标准与成功指标,为后续所有活动奠定清晰、一致的基准。

2、测试计划与方案设计

基于需求分析结果,测试团队会制定详尽的《测试计划》与《测试方案》。计划中明确测试策略、资源调配、里程碑节点与潜在风险应对措施。同时,设计覆盖功能、性能、安全性、兼容性等多维度的具体测试用例,确保测试的全面性与可操作性。

3、测试执行与缺陷管理

在受控的测试环境中,工程师依据测试用例系统性地执行测试。所有测试过程与结果均被如实记录。一旦发现缺陷,将立即在缺陷管理工具中进行提交、跟踪与闭环管理,包括描述、定位、严重性分级,并推动开发团队进行修复与验证。

4、测试报告与项目收尾

测试活动结束后,团队会汇总分析所有测试数据与缺陷信息,编制结构清晰的《测试报告》。报告不仅总结测试过程、遗留问题,更会提供客观的质量评估与改进建议。最终报告交付后,通常还会进行项目复盘,归档所有测试资产,完成整个测试周期。

三、注意事项

1、合法合规:软件渗透测试必须遵守相关法律法规,需签署书面授权协议。不得进行任何违反法律法规的活动,如未经授权黑客入侵、网络攻击等。

**2、数据备份:**在进行软件渗透测试时,需要事先备份数据,以防止数据丢失或泄露。

相关推荐
智擎软件测评小祺1 天前
从报告看懂安全隐患,提升防护能力
安全·web安全·渗透测试·测试·检测·cma·cnas
智擎软件测评小祺2 天前
科技中小型企业:以测试提质增效,筑牢发展根基
科技·cma·第三方检测·cnas·科技中小型企业
国科安芯4 天前
面向商业航天的高可靠电机控制系统:从环境约束到芯片实现
单片机·嵌入式硬件·架构·risc-v·安全性测试
智擎软件测评小祺6 天前
软件非功能测试全流程探析
功能测试·检测·cma·第三方检测·cnas·软件非功能测试·软件非功能测试流程
安全渗透Hacker6 天前
Inspectio工具NLP敏感实体检测模块:原理、实践与误报处理全解析
人工智能·安全·安全性测试
智擎软件测评小祺6 天前
终端设备可靠性检测报告:读懂设备耐用密码
检测·cma·cnas·终端设备可靠性检测
安全渗透Hacker7 天前
Inspectio:Python双引擎驱动,轻量化日志敏感信息安全审查工具
安全·安全性测试
智擎软件测评小祺7 天前
如何读懂终端设备可靠性检测报告核心指标
检测·cma·第三方检测·cnas·终端设备可靠性检
汽车仪器仪表相关领域7 天前
重载工况制动闭环:NHZ-20 型加载式制动检测台机动车安全检测全场景实战指南
人工智能·单元测试·压力测试·可用性测试·安全性测试
智擎软件测评小祺9 天前
功能测试与非功能测试:软件质量的双重保障
功能测试·检测·非功能测试·cma·第三方检测·cnas